Up to 210 MB/Sec LVDS or RS-422 Digital Video Camera Interface for PCI Local Bus Computers

Features

  • Occupies one full- or half-length PCI slot
  • Interfaces LVDS or RS-422 digital cameras to PCI Bus Computers
  • Supports 8, 10, 12, 14, 16 and 24 bit resolution
  • Direct memory access to host memory-camera resolution independent
  • 33 or 66 MHz, 3v or 5v PCI capable
  • 32-bit PCI, also works in 64-bit slot
  • Data rates up to maximum supported by host
  • Programmable mode, exposure time, gain black level and triggering
  • Device drivers for Sun Solaris™, Linux, Windows NT/2000/XP, VxWorks*
  • Supports AIA serial command interface over RS-422 and 232 serial lines

Description

    The PCI DVa provides high-resolution image capture for digital video cameras. 80-pin connector provides support for widest variety of cameras. Spatial and depth resolution and the number of buffers are limited only by the host memory. Images can be captured and displayed in real-time. Support for most camera models is available.

    The PCI DVa is similar to EDT's PCI DV; however the PCI DVa can run at 66MHz when installed in a 66 MHz slot, yielding higher top speeds. Actual benchmarked speeds of 210 MB/sec in a high performance host have been observed, versus 93 MB/sec for the PCI DV.

System Requirements

    PCI bus computer with Intel, AMD or SPARC processor, 512 KB memory, AGP or other non-PCI video, 66Mhz or faster PCI bus. Will work in a 33Mhz slot but max data throughput will be limited to ~90 MB/sec pixel data [more about bandwidth requirements].
